Jeffrey Michael School, 59, of Monongahela, died Sunday, May 9, 2021, at home surrounded by his loving family. He was born May 17, 1961, in New Eagle, the son of Carol Sevick School, who survives and resides in Elizabeth Township and the late William School. Jeff was a 1979 graduate of Ringgold High School. A machinist by trade, he was employed for 18 years by Bolttech Mannings in North Versailles. Jeff had a passion for music and enjoyed being a DJ, playing in the Mon Valley and surrounding area. For many years, he played drums for The Fiddlin Around Express, Country Outlaws and The Country Jems. He also played his acoustic guitar on the radio for The Point and WDVE, as well as at the Comedy Club in Pittsburgh. In 2003, Jeff started his own band, The Klick, where he was the lead singer and acoustic guitarist. His musical career was extremely lively as the band played at the Hard Rock Cafe in Pittsburgh several times and opened for several bands, including Molly Hatchet, Blue Oyster Cult, The Clarks and his favorite show to open for was Donnie Iris, while on a Gateway Clipper cruise. Jeff loved spending time with his family and enjoyed annual vacations at Geneva on the Lake in Ohio and Myrtle Beach. Jeff will truly be missed by his family and friends. In addition to his mother, left to cherish his memory are his wife, Kathleen Venanzi School, with whom he celebrated 14 years of marriage Aug. 20, 2020; three sons and a daughter, Joseph School of Yukon, Kelly Komondor and husband Jeffrey of Silverdale, Wash., John Dora and wife Christie of Fayette City, and James Dora at home; eight grandchildren, Hailey, Lucas, Micah, Jaxon, Jacob, Gabrielle, Natalia and Killian; three brothers, Bill School and wife Nancy of York, Don School and wife Ilga of Jefferson Hills, and Darrell School and wife Denise of Monongahela; uncle, Dennis Sevick and wife Luana of Moon Township; and several nieces and nephews.
